A 4000th scale terrain is fine with most of strategic rules, like spearhead... Since 1cm equals 40 meters, a single 3cm wide stand will figur the space occupied by a napoleonic "bataillon" (90 to 120 meters), or a modern platoon with one 3cm wide stand (30m). With a standard set (120cmx120cm), you have a 4.8km x 4.8km battlefield.
On these pictures, you can see different scales of miniatures : 2mm Irregular napoleonic (sorry, still unpainted), and 6mm Heroics & Ross.
A miniature stand delineates the space occupied by the unit. This is what is taken into account when measuring, etc . The miniatures scale doesn’t interfere in the calculations, and only plays a visual effect role. All miniature scales may be used without any problem.
